When I write about complex trauma and the life impacting suffering caused by it, I really do mean I understand it. I have empathy for survivors of many different types of abuse, because I have endured so many, over extended periods of time.
I have come to understand, unless someone has endured the depths of heinous abuse and suffering I have endured, or unless they have great levels of empathy to try to understand how it would feel……… their opinion about my healing, doesn’t matter.
I advocate for people who have suffered terribly, because I’ve been there. And it’s why I have no expectations, or demands as to how survivors ‘should’ be coping. However people are doing, is okay with me.
I do see many people out there giving their ‘advice’ about how abuse survivors ‘should’ be doing. And I see the damage it causes.
Empathy is vital and complex trauma survivors need gentle encouragement and validation.
